    Scheduling methods for effective school library media centers in K-8 school districts

    Get PDF
    School library media centers should have a program that serves all students in the community, as well as meet the needs of a diverse population. In order to develop information literacy skills and create a life-long enjoyment of reading, students must have open access to the LMC. It is the role of the library media specialist to make sure that these needs are being met. The purpose of this study was to examine the library media programming methods used in K-8 school districts throughout the state of New Jersey. The results of this study were used to develop a library media center program that would bring the Absecon Public Schools into the 21st century. Surveys were mailed to 101 library media specialists in 51 K-8 school districts throughout New Jersey. A response rate of 51% (52 out of 101) was obtained. The results showed that 96% of the media centers were professionally staffed. The most commonly used scheduling system utilized in the media centers was fixed scheduling which restricted services to patrons. The role of the LMS which ranked the lowest in importance by the school districts was that of program administrator

    Non-local Realistic Theories and the Scope of the Bell Theorem

    Get PDF
    According to a widespread view, the Bell theorem establishes the untenability of so-called 'local realism'. On the basis of this view, recent proposals by Leggett, Zeilinger and others have been developed according to which it can be proved that even some non-local realistic theories have to be ruled out. As a consequence, within this view the Bell theorem allows one to establish that no reasonable form of realism, be it local or non-local, can be made compatible with the (experimentally tested) predictions of quantum mechanics. In the present paper it is argued that the Bell theorem has demonstrably nothing to do with the 'realism' as defined by these authors and that, as a consequence, their conclusions about the foundational significance of the Bell theorem are unjustified.Comment: Forthcoming in Foundations of Physic

    Canonical PRC1 controls sequence-independent propagation of Polycomb-mediated gene silencing

    Get PDF
    Polycomb group (PcG) proteins play critical roles in the epigenetic inheritance of cell fate. The Polycomb Repressive Complexes PRC1 and PRC2 catalyse distinct chromatin modifications to enforce gene silencing, but how transcriptional repression is propagated through mitotic cell divisions remains a key unresolved question. Using reversible tethering of PcG proteins to ectopic sites in mouse embryonic stem cells, here we show that PRC1 can trigger transcriptional repression and Polycomb-dependent chromatin modifications. We find that canonical PRC1 (cPRC1), but not variant PRC1, maintains gene silencing through cell division upon reversal of tethering. Propagation of gene repression is sustained by cis-acting histone modifications, PRC2-mediated H3K27me3 and cPRC1-mediated H2AK119ub1, promoting a sequence-independent feedback mechanism for PcG protein recruitment. Thus, the distinct PRC1 complexes present in vertebrates can differentially regulate epigenetic maintenance of gene silencing, potentially enabling dynamic heritable responses to complex stimuli. Our findings reveal how PcG repression is potentially inherited in vertebrates

    Caspase-11 Protects Against Bacteria That Escape the Vacuole

    Get PDF
    Caspases are either apoptotic or inflammatory. The inflammatory Caspases-1 and -11 trigger pyroptosis, a form of programmed cell death. Whereas both can be detrimental in inflammatory disease, only Caspase-1 has an established protective role during infection. Herein, we report that Caspase-11 is required for innate immunity to cytosolic, but not vacuolar, bacteria. While Salmonella typhimurium and Legionella pneumophila normally reside in the vacuole, specific mutants (sifA and sdhA, respectively) that aberrantly enter the cytosol triggered Caspase-11, enhancing clearance of S. typhimurium sifA in vivo. This response did not require NLRP3, NLRC4, or ASC inflammasome pathways. Burkholderia species that naturally invade the cytosol also triggered Caspase-11, protecting mice from lethal challenge with B. thailandensis and B. pseudomallei. Thus, Caspase-11 is critical for surviving exposure to ubiquitous environmental pathogens

    Higher Rates of Hemolysis Are Not Associated with Albuminuria in Jamaicans with Sickle Cell Disease

    Get PDF
    BACKGROUND: Albuminuria is a marker of glomerular damage in Sickle Cell Disease (SCD). In this study, we sought to determine the possible predictors of albuminuria in the two more prevalent genotypes of SCD among the Jamaica Sickle Cell Cohort Study participants. METHODS: An age-matched cohort of 122 patients with HbSS or HbSC genotypes had measurements of their morning urine albumin concentration, blood pressure, body mass index, haematology and certain biochemistry parameters done. Associations of albuminuria with possible predictors including hematological parameters, reticulocyte counts, aspartate aminotransferase (AST) and lactate dehydrogenase (LDH) levels were examined using multiple regression models. RESULTS: A total of 122 participants were recruited (mean age 28.6 years ±2.5 years; 85 HbSS, 37 HbSC). 25.9% with HbSS and 10.8% with HbSC disease had microalbuminuria (urine albumin/creatinine ratio  =  30-300 mg/g of creatinine) whereas 16.5% of HbSS and 2.7% of HbSC disease had macroalbuminuria (urine albumin/creatinine ratio>300 mg/g of creatinine). Mean arterial pressure, hemoglobin levels, serum creatinine, reticulocyte counts and white blood cell counts were statistically significant predictors of albuminuria in HbSS, whereas white blood cell counts and serum creatinine predicted albuminuria in HbSC disease. Both markers of chronic hemolysis, i.e. AST and LDH levels, showed no associations with albuminuria in either genotype. CONCLUSIONS: Renal disease, as evidenced by excretion of increased amounts of albumin in urine due to a glomerulopathy, is a common end-organ complication in SCD. It is shown to be more severe in those with HbSS disease than in HbSC disease. Rising blood pressure, lower hemoglobin levels and higher white blood cell counts are hints to the clinician of impending renal disease, whereas higher rates of hemolysis do not appear to play a role in this complication of SCD

    CHARITY: Chagas cardiomyopathy bisoprolol intervention study: a randomized double-blind placebo force-titration controlled study with Bisoprolol in patients with chronic heart failure secondary to Chagas cardiomyopathy [NCT00323973]

    Get PDF
    BACKGROUND: Chagas' disease is the major cause of disability secondary to tropical diseases in young adults from Latin America, and around 20 million people are currently infected by T. cruzi. Heart failure due to Chagas cardiomyopathy is the main clinical presenation in Colombia. Heart failure due to Chagas' disease may respond to digoxin, diuretics and vasodilator therapy. Beta-adrenoreceptor antagonism seems to protect against the increased risk of cardiac arrhythmia and sudden death due to chronic sympathetic stimulation. The aim of this study is to evaluate the effects of the selective beta-adrenergic receptor blocker Bisoprolol on cardiovascular mortality, hospital readmission due to progressive heart failure and functional status in patients with heart failure secondary to Chagas' cardiomyopathy. METHODS/DESIGN: A cohort of 500 T. cruzi seropositive patients (250 per arm) will be selected from several institutions in Colombia. During the pretreatment period an initial evaluation visit will be scheduled in which participants will sign consent forms and baseline measurements and tests will be conducted including blood pressure measurements, twelve-lead ECG and left ventricular ejection fraction assessment by 2D echocardiography. Quality of life questionnaire will be performed two weeks apart during baseline examination using the "Minnesota living with heart failure" questionnaire. A minimum of two 6 minutes corridor walk test once a week over a two-week period will be performed to measure functional class. During the treatment period patients will be randomly assigned to receive Bisoprolol or placebo, initially taking a total daily dose of 2.5 mgrs qd. The dose will be increased every two weeks to 5, 7.5 and 10 mgrs qd (maximum maintenance dose). Follow-up assessment will include clinical check-up, and blood collection for future measurements of inflammatory reactants and markers. Quality of life measurements will be obtained at six months. This study will allow us to explore the effect of beta-blockers in chagas' cardiomyopathy
